All visitors to the Larchway Commons front desk must be pre-registered by a team assistant no later than the evening before their arrival. On the day, confirm photo identification, issue a dated visitor sticker, and notify the host by the desk phone before allowing anyone past the turnstiles. Visitors may not be left unattended in meeting rooms. If the host is delayed more than fifteen minutes, escort the visitor to the waiting lounge using the following pass code.

door code, hahag-tagef: bdg-OAWSKZ-89993088

Ticket #4412 — Session-token refresh failing after credential expiry

Users of the Quillport dashboard are being logged out mid-session. Root cause: the refresh worker's service credential expired last Friday, so token renewals against the Authgate service silently fail and sessions lapse at the 30-minute mark. Support should advise affected users to re-login as a workaround until the fix deploys. Engineering has issued a replacement credential; the new Authgate key for the refresh worker follows.

API key for kawig-kageg: zpat4_PHhQ

/*
 * Flush interval for the Marlet metrics-aggregation sidecar.
 * Lowering this floods the Ashgrove collector; raising it delays
 * alert evaluation past the paging threshold. The 15s value was
 * settled on after last quarter's load tests and should not be
 * tuned per-service. Any change needs sign-off at the eng sync.
 * Validated against the sidecar build noted below.
 */

build token for kaduf-fajog: htk14_defebc173dacf1